Output 98df8fceb56b2f04f99edce7a080c722fe45f797c38851bbfb8ff7be49861e5d:20

value
893511600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 737a763645d5f9c2e1dc87a0eea55afebf06f0af OP_EQUAL
address
3CDcLPyRAEm1cAiDCUr8cj4a2ZBkJmKEep
transaction
98df8fceb56b2f04f99edce7a080c722fe45f797c38851bbfb8ff7be49861e5d
spent
true